Abstract

Osteoarthritis (OA) is a degenerative disease characterized by deterioration of diarthrodial articular cartilage. It is a painful and self-perpetuating condition that results in stiffness and decreased joint mobility, and may affect one or more joints in a symptomatic or subclinical manner. With aging, OA is one of the main conditions that promote behavioral and mobility changes in older cats, and it is a pathology that is difficult to diagnose in this species due to their instinct to show few signs of weakness and pain. Based on a literature review on osteoarthritis in felines and its therapeutic options, this review aims to deepen and explore the management strategies and treatment options currently available to promote comfort and quality of life for domestic felines affected by this condition. Because it is a progressive and irreversible disease, palliative treatment for OA should primarily promote pain relief and provide well-being for the patient, with the possibility of combining pharmacological treatments, nutritional and environmental management, physiotherapy and acupuncture, and the need for surgical interventions. The prognosis is variable and individual, depending on factors such as the degree of severity and evolution of the clinical condition, as well as the choice of treatment and the response obtained, with multimodal therapy being an approach with extremely positive results for felines affected by osteoarthritis.
